Verbena bonarienses

Plant Information:

Botanical Name:  Verbena bonarienses

Common Name: Brazilian Verbena

Family: Vervenaceae

Origin: Brazil, Argentina

Type: Perennial

Size: 36"h x 14"w

Exposure: Sun

Zones: Zone 7-10

Butterflies: Yes

Hummingbirds: No

Constantly attracting butterflies and giving the garden lots of purple color, this “Verbena-on-a-stick” is a truly amazing performer. Very versatile in its use in the landscape, Brazilian Verbena is a wonderful see-through plant utilized equally well in the front, middle or back of beds and borders. Also known as Purple Top Verbena, you can expect a few seedlings to pop up around the garden, but not to the point of being a problem in our area.
